India's Hybrid Annuity Model (HAM) for highway development shields private developers from traffic-related revenue risk by guaranteeing government payments, keeping road construction projects financially viable. However, persistent challenges around land acquisition and delays in funding disbursement continue to stall project timelines. This structural tension shapes the pace at which infrastructure work — and the jobs tied to it — actually materialises on the ground.

The HAM framework provides a degree of certainty for highway developers, which in turn sustains steady demand for civil engineers, project managers, surveyors, and construction labour across India. Because developers are insulated from traffic-risk volatility, they are more likely to commit to long-term project staffing rather than scaling back workforces at the first sign of low utilisation. For job seekers in infrastructure, EPC contracting, and related fields, this model signals that highway projects are unlikely to be abandoned mid-way purely for commercial reasons.
Land acquisition bottlenecks remain one of the biggest real-world threats to project execution, and when projects stall, so do the jobs attached to them — leaving workers and contractors in prolonged uncertainty. Funding disbursement delays from the government side can squeeze developer cash flows, prompting cost-cutting measures that often hit contract and site-level workers first. Professionals entering the infrastructure sector should be aware that project timelines in India routinely stretch beyond original estimates, making job security in this space contingent on administrative and regulatory factors well outside their control.
If the government can address land acquisition inefficiencies and streamline payment disbursements under HAM, India's highway sector could sustain a significant pipeline of infrastructure jobs through the late 2020s, potentially absorbing hundreds of thousands of workers across construction, logistics, and project management roles. Conversely, if systemic delays are not resolved, the sector may see episodic hiring booms followed by slowdowns, creating a stop-start employment pattern that discourages skilled talent from building long-term careers in infrastructure. There is also a growing possibility that increased adoption of construction technology — drone surveys, automated machinery, digital project management tools — could gradually shift the skills profile the sector demands, favouring technically literate engineers over purely site-experienced workers. Overall, the HAM model appears to be a stabilising force for employment in this space, but its full potential for job creation likely depends on complementary policy reforms that are still a work in progress.
